云服务器配置git
引言:随着软件开发的需求不断增长,团队协作和版本控制成为了必不可少的工具。git作为一个分布式版本控制系统,在保证代码安全和合作效率方面表现出色。在云服务器上安装和配置git,可以实现团队成员之间的高效协作,保证代码的质量和稳定性,并且方便进行版本管理和回退。
本文将详细介绍如何在云服务器上配置git。
第一部分:安装git
第一步:使用apt-get包管理工具来安装git
在终端中输入以下命令:
“`
sudo apt-get update
sudo apt-get install git
“`
这将自动下载和安装git。
第二步:验证安装是否成功
安装完成后,可以通过输入以下命令来验证安装是否成功:
“`
git –version
“`
如果输出显示git的版本号,那么说明安装成功。
第二部分:配置git
第一步:设置用户名和邮箱
在使用git之前,需要设置一个全局的用户名和邮箱,用于标识自己的提交。
通过以下命令设置用户名和邮箱:
“`
git config –global user.name \”your name\”
git config –global user.email \”your_email@example.com\”
“`
将\”your name\”替换为你的姓名,将\”your_email@example.com\”替换为你的邮箱地址。
第二步:生成ssh密钥
为了与远程服务器进行安全通信,需要生成ssh密钥。
使用以下命令在服务器上生成ssh密钥:
“`
ssh-keygen -t rsa -b 4096 -c \”your_email@example.com\”
“`
根据提示输入文件保存路径和密码。一般情况下,使用默认路径和不使用密码即可。
生成ssh密钥后,使用以下命令将公钥内容输出到终端窗口:
“`
cat ~/.ssh/id_rsa.pub
“`
将输出的公钥内容复制到剪贴板中,稍后我们将在git服务器上配置该公钥。
第三步:配置git服务器
在云服务器上安装和配置git服务器,以便团队成员之间可以相互协作和管理代码。
可以选择使用各种git服务器软件,如gitlab、github等。以下以gitlab为例进行配置。
1. 安装gitlab
在终端中输入以下命令来安装gitlab:
“`
sudo apt-get update
sudo apt-get install gitlab
“`
这将自动下载和安装gitlab。
2. 配置gitlab
安装完成后,打开浏览器,访问服务器的ip地址或域名,并按照向导进行gitlab的初始化配置。
在配置过程中,输入smtp服务器和管理员邮箱等信息,并设置管理员密码。
3. 添加ssh密钥
在gitlab的用户界面中,进入个人设置页面,找到ssh密钥选项。
将之前在云服务器上生成的公钥内容粘贴到ssh密钥文本框中,并保存。
现在,就可以使用gitlab进行团队成员之间的代码协作和版本管理了。
结论:
通过在云服务器上配置git,实现了团队成员之间的高效协作和版本管理。在安装和配置git的过程中,我们了解了如何安装git和gitlab,并对git进行了基本的配置。使用git和云服务器,可以提高团队的协作效率,保证代码的质量和稳定性,加快软件开发的速度。
参考资料:
1. git官方文档:https://git-scm.com/doc
2. gitlab官方文档:https://docs.gitlab.com/
3. digitalocean官方文档:https://www.digitalocean.com/community/tutorials
以上就是小编关于“云服务器配置git”的分享和介绍
企业怎样申请免费域名?一个好域名的命名技巧有哪些?腾讯云服务器精选秒杀,1核2GB香港云服务器只要299元/年php怎样去除数组中的某个值三级等保是什么意思?三级等保有哪些安全要求?阿里云web服务器怎么查找如何建设个人网站,需要什么要求如何快速查看查域名备案?怎么查注册域名信息?查询域名注册信息有哪些作用?